They played as Balmain Ryde Eastwood (2 gf) and WSM. Then played as WT, then as WSM from 2018. A press release on the Premiership website said “the decision is designed to strengthen the club’s position and continue to cultivate a robust pathways system in the Macarthur region.” Right.
